Add Ed25519 support (#91) * Add support for Ed25519 as a public key type Ed25519 is a elliptic curve signature scheme that offers better security than ECDSA and DSA and good performance. It may be used for both user and host keys. OpenSSH key import and fuzzer are not supported yet. Initially inspired by Peter Szabo. * Add curve25519 and ed25519 fuzzers * Add import and export of Ed25519 keys

/* LibTomCrypt, modular cryptographic library -- Tom St Denis
 *
 * LibTomCrypt is a library that provides various cryptographic
 * algorithms in a highly modular and flexible manner.
 *
 * The library is free for all purposes without any express
 * guarantee it works.
 */

#ifndef TOMCRYPT_H_
#define TOMCRYPT_H_
#include <assert.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<stddef.h>
#include <time.h>
#include <ctype.h>
#include <limits.h>

/* use configuration data */
#include <tomcrypt_custom.h>

#ifdef __cplusplus
extern "C" {
#endif

/* version */
#define CRYPT   0x0118
#define SCRYPT  "1.18.1"

/* max size of either a cipher/hash block or symmetric key [largest of the two] */
#define MAXBLOCKSIZE  128

/* descriptor table size */
/* Dropbear change - this should be smaller, saves some size */
#define TAB_SIZE    5

/* error codes [will be expanded in future releases] */
enum {
   CRYPT_OK=0,             /* Result OK */
   CRYPT_ERROR,            /* Generic Error */
   CRYPT_NOP,              /* Not a failure but no operation was performed */

   CRYPT_INVALID_KEYSIZE,  /* Invalid key size given */
   CRYPT_INVALID_ROUNDS,   /* Invalid number of rounds */
   CRYPT_FAIL_TESTVECTOR,  /* Algorithm failed test vectors */

   CRYPT_BUFFER_OVERFLOW,  /* Not enough space for output */
   CRYPT_INVALID_PACKET,   /* Invalid input packet given */

   CRYPT_INVALID_PRNGSIZE, /* Invalid number of bits for a PRNG */
   CRYPT_ERROR_READPRNG,   /* Could not read enough from PRNG */

   CRYPT_INVALID_CIPHER,   /* Invalid cipher specified */
   CRYPT_INVALID_HASH,     /* Invalid hash specified */
   CRYPT_INVALID_PRNG,     /* Invalid PRNG specified */

   CRYPT_MEM,              /* Out of memory */

   CRYPT_PK_TYPE_MISMATCH, /* Not equivalent types of PK keys */
   CRYPT_PK_NOT_PRIVATE,   /* Requires a private PK key */

   CRYPT_INVALID_ARG,      /* Generic invalid argument */
   CRYPT_FILE_NOTFOUND,    /* File Not Found */

   CRYPT_PK_INVALID_TYPE,  /* Invalid type of PK key */

   CRYPT_OVERFLOW,         /* An overflow of a value was detected/prevented */

   CRYPT_UNUSED1,          /* UNUSED1 */

   CRYPT_INPUT_TOO_LONG,   /* The input was longer than expected. */

   CRYPT_PK_INVALID_SIZE,  /* Invalid size input for PK parameters */

   CRYPT_INVALID_PRIME_SIZE,/* Invalid size of prime requested */
   CRYPT_PK_INVALID_PADDING, /* Invalid padding on input */

   CRYPT_HASH_OVERFLOW      /* Hash applied to too many bits */
};

#include <tomcrypt_cfg.h>
#include <tomcrypt_macros.h>
#include <tomcrypt_cipher.h>
#include <tomcrypt_hash.h>
#include <tomcrypt_mac.h>
#include <tomcrypt_prng.h>
#include <tomcrypt_pk.h>
#include <tomcrypt_math.h>
#include <tomcrypt_misc.h>
#include <tomcrypt_argchk.h>
#include <tomcrypt_pkcs.h>

#ifdef __cplusplus
   }
#endif

#endif /* TOMCRYPT_H_ */
